Modesty Is More Than a Dress Code
Modern studies in psychology, character development, and even leadership tell a powerful story: modesty contributes to mental wellness, relational trust, and moral strength. According to the work of positive psychologists like Peterson and Seligman, modesty is a recognized virtue—closely tied to humility and temperance—and is associated with greater life satisfaction and moral maturity.
What does that mean practically? It means modesty isn’t about hiding—it’s about honoring. It’s about dressing in a way that reflects the deeper beauty of who you are, not just how you appear.
Modesty Builds Confidence, Not Shame
Some may worry that modesty is about shame or suppression. But when chosen freely, it’s actually the opposite. Studies among women in both Christian and Muslim communities show that modesty often helps women feel more empowered, respected, and in control of how they’re perceived.
Dr. Saba Mahmood’s research even points to modest fashion as a practice of ethical selfhood—a way women cultivate inner virtue through outward expression. And we’ve seen that in our own daughters. Modesty has given them a sense of dignity, not discomfort. Confidence, not comparison.
Trust, Leadership, and Timeless Beauty
In a world driven by self-promotion, modesty stands out for its quiet strength. Leaders who are perceived as humble and modest are actually more trusted and more effective, according to leadership studies like those by Ou et al. (2014). The same is true in everyday relationships: modest people are often viewed as more approachable, cooperative, and genuine.
